What is Continuous Learning in the context of AI?
An AI system's ability to constantly adapt and improve its performance by learning from new data over time.
More about Continuous Learning:
Continuous Learning pertains to the ongoing process where AI systems learn and refine their models based on new data and feedback, even after their initial training. Unlike traditional machine learning models that are trained once and then deployed, continuous learning systems evolve, adapt, and improve as they encounter new scenarios and receive more data.
This approach ensures that AI models remain relevant, accurate, and efficient, especially in dynamic environments where data patterns can change.
Frequently Asked Questions
How does Continuous Learning benefit AI systems?
Continuous Learning allows AI systems to adapt to changing conditions, trends, or user behaviors, ensuring that their performance remains optimal and they don't become outdated.
Does Continuous Learning require human intervention?
While the learning process can be automated, human oversight is often beneficial to validate changes, provide labeled data, or address complex scenarios the system might not handle autonomously.
